Author: nathangray
New Revision: 55569
URL: http://svn.stylite.de/viewvc/egroupware?rev=55569&view=rev
Log:
Avoid ‘Class … not found’ error when throwing exceptions that extend NoPermission
Added:
trunk/phpgwapi/inc/class.egw_exception_no_permission_admin.inc.php
trunk/phpgwapi/inc/class.egw_exception_no_permission_app.inc.php
trunk/phpgwapi/inc/class.egw_exception_no_permission_record.inc.php
Modified:
trunk/phpgwapi/inc/class.egw_exception.inc.php
— trunk/phpgwapi/inc/class.egw_exception.inc.php (original)
+++ trunk/phpgwapi/inc/class.egw_exception.inc.php Wed Mar 30 19:05:18 2016
@@ -35,27 +35,6 @@
-
@deprecated use Api\Exception\NoPermission
*/
class egw_exception_no_permission extends Api\Exception {}
-/**
-
- User lacks the right to run an application
-
-
-
@deprecated use Api\Exception\NoPermission\App
- */
-class egw_exception_no_permission_app extends Api\Exception\NoPermission\App {}
-
-/**
-
- User is no eGroupWare admin (no right to run the admin application)
-
-
-
@deprecated use Api\Exception\NoPermission\Admin
- */
-class egw_exception_no_permission_admin extends Api\Exception\NoPermission\Admin {}
-
-/**
-
- User lacks a record level permission, eg. he’s not the owner and has no grant from the owner
-
-
-
@deprecated use Api\Exception\NoPermission\Record
- */
-class egw_exception_no_permission_record extends Api\Exception\NoPermission\Record {}
/**
- A record or application entry was not found for the given id
— trunk/phpgwapi/inc/class.egw_exception_no_permission_admin.inc.php (added)
+++ trunk/phpgwapi/inc/class.egw_exception_no_permission_admin.inc.php Wed Mar 30 19:05:18 2016
@@ -1,0 +1,19 @@
+<?php
+
+use EGroupware\Api;
+
+/**
-
- User is no eGroupWare admin (no right to run the admin application)
-
-
-
@deprecated use Api\Exception\NoPermission\Admin
- */
+class egw_exception_no_permission_admin extends Api\Exception\NoPermission\Admin {}
— trunk/phpgwapi/inc/class.egw_exception_no_permission_app.inc.php (added)
+++ trunk/phpgwapi/inc/class.egw_exception_no_permission_app.inc.php Wed Mar 30 19:05:18 2016
@@ -1,0 +1,19 @@
+<?php
+
+use EGroupware\Api;
+
+/**
-
- User lacks the right to run an application
-
-
-
@deprecated use Api\Exception\NoPermission\App
- */
+class egw_exception_no_permission_app extends Api\Exception\NoPermission\App {}
— trunk/phpgwapi/inc/class.egw_exception_no_permission_record.inc.php (added)
+++ trunk/phpgwapi/inc/class.egw_exception_no_permission_record.inc.php Wed Mar 30 19:05:18 2016
@@ -1,0 +1,19 @@
+<?php
+
+use EGroupware\Api;
+
+/**
-
- User lacks a record level permission, eg. he’s not the owner and has no grant from the owner
-
-
-
@deprecated use Api\Exception\NoPermission\Record
- */
+class egw_exception_no_permission_record extends Api\Exception\NoPermission\Record {}
Transform Data into Opportunity.
Accelerate data analysis in your applications with
Intel Data Analytics Acceleration Library.
Click to learn more.
http://pubads.g.doubleclick.net/gampad/clk?id=278785471&iu=/4140
eGroupWare-cvs mailing list
eGroupWare-cvs@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/egroupware-cvs